Transaction 2504f9ba80b8db13e9729a7abf36f57a5ec467799d4e95b09aa4dccf20789983

1 Input
2 Outputs
  • 2504f9ba80b8db13e9729a7abf36f57a5ec467799d4e95b09aa4dccf20789983:0
  • value  1348987
    address  18z7efGS5rFgJTVM9VQ5JzT93ed3W5wBCW
  • 2504f9ba80b8db13e9729a7abf36f57a5ec467799d4e95b09aa4dccf20789983:1
  • value  1434308
    address  1PPRj3hDBd4kkSciD6hNq3ADNUCSLCtgM4